John J. ""Jack"" Roddy Jr., 75, passed away peacefully surrounded by family at home June 8, 2011. John was in the first graduating class of St. Edward High School, and a 1957 graduate of John Carroll University. He was vice-president of Northern Ohio Plumbing and president of Acacia Country...
